Immerse yourself in the spiritual and cultural richness of "The Gayatri Mantra," a captivating album released by Ghanshyam Singh Birla in collaboration with Peter Keogh and Serge Fiori on August 18, 1994. This unique album, released under Galaxy Publications and Recordings, blends the ancient wisdom of the Gayatri Mantra with contemporary musical expressions, creating a harmonious fusion of traditional and modern sounds.
The album features three tracks, each offering a distinct perspective on the Gayatri Mantra. The title track, "The Gayatri Mantra," is a serene and meditative piece that encapsulates the essence of this sacred Hindu chant. "Explanation of the Mantra Gayatri (English)" provides an insightful narrative by Ghanshyam Singh Birla, elucidating the profound meaning and significance of the mantra. The album also includes "Explication Du Mantra Gayatri (Français)," a French explanation that broadens the album's appeal to a wider audience.
